Scotland, Alexander III (1249-1286), Second Coinage (c. 1280-86), sterling, crowned bust left, with sceptre, rev., long cross pattée with mullets of six points in angles 1.32g (S. 5055), dark tone, about very fine, with a bold portrait, with old pen and ink envelope
